Mitsubishi PH breaks ground on new Bantay, Ilocos Sur dealership
MMPC partners with Northpoint Alliance Motor Corp. for new Ilocos Sur outlet
Mitsubishi continues to make its vehicles available across the country. This time, the Japanese automaker will expand its presence in the Ilocos region with an upcoming dealership.
Mitsubishi Motors Philippines Corporation (MMPC) and its dealer partner, Northpoint Alliance Motor Corporation (NAMCO), recently held a groundbreaking ceremony for NAMCO's second 3S (Sales, Service, and Spare Parts) dealership located in Bantay, Ilocos Sur. NAMCO established its first dealership in Laoag, Ilocos Norte, and is now expanding its reach to serve more customers in the Ilocos region.
The groundbreaking ceremony was attended by Ilocos Sur Governor Jeremias Singson, Ilocos Sur Vice Governor Ryan Singson, NAMCO President Johanson Chua, and MMPC EVP for Corporate Division Tomoyasu Moriya.

The new dealership, which is strategically situated in Bantay, will provide customers in Ilocos Sur and nearby areas with easier access to Mitsubishi Motors vehicles, services, and after-sales care. With it, the expansion reflects both NAMCO’s commitment to continuous growth and Mitsubishi Motors’ dedication to reaching out to more Filipinos.
"With this expansion, we hope to strengthen our ties with the community and contribute to the economic progress of the region,” said Tomoyasu Moriya, EVP for MMPC.
The upcoming facility will include a spacious showroom, service bays, and genuine spare parts and accessories shop to meet the needs of Mitsubishi owners in the region. The new dealership is expected to be fully operational by Q1 of 2025.
“This new dealership is a testament to our belief in the strength of the Mitsubishi brand and our commitment to providing top-notch service to our patrons,” said Johanson Chua.
